Osiris Could, in my opinion get by with 1200 crew because it is small and order is small so it cant afford to put big crews on ships, but every other BS i would say 1500-2000, the BS is floating fortress, i would presume it needs at least 150 engineers to keep it operational, in 3 shifts so it would be 450, you need at lest 500 soldiers because such a big ship can not be allowed to fall into enemy hands by boarding, it is just too valuable, then i assume that kind of ship can hold about 70 fighters, and including the pilots for the ship itself, and boarding shuttles i would say 100 pilots total, medical staff for such a big ship wold also have to be gross, because in battle every second can be crucial and people can die if they are not treated at once, so i would say 50 staff on regular, 3 shifts=150 and in battle they would be all summoned. There should be at lest that many cooks too so 150 cooks+150 medi.staff+100 pilots+450ingineers+500 soldiers=1250, the rest would be somewhat regularly distributed between command, scientists and gunners. In war situation the number of soldiers can be increased as they would perform boarding, and the boarding of their mothership would be more likely so there could be up to 1000 soldiers, hence the 2000 number.

Just don't forget to take a look at real world ship crews and what they are made of, so that you don't forget to include maintenance crews (which may include environmental controllers, waste disposal teams ...), kitchen staff, engineers, medics etc.
